Output d7af5f3fea7e18a9d50a8527c5876fcef26cab8759f32f9aa9f8e397e1652295:17

value
170882798
script pubkey
OP_0 OP_PUSHBYTES_20 6fc40ca8238114222f78ef26cc711ea3d28697dc
address
bc1qdlzqe2prsy2zytmcaunvcug750fgd97uweyh8m
transaction
d7af5f3fea7e18a9d50a8527c5876fcef26cab8759f32f9aa9f8e397e1652295
spent
true